1. Plan Ahead: Do Your Homework
Before heading into the chaos of Black Friday, it’s imperative to prepare adequately. Start by researching the stores and products you are interested in. Many retailers release ads weeks in advance, outlining the best deals available on Black Friday. Make a list of items that you want to purchase, along with their regular prices, to identify how much you could potentially save.
A great practice is to utilize comparison shopping tools and websites, which can help you track price histories for specific items, ensuring you are getting the best deal possible. Also, consider signing up for newsletters from your favorite retailers, as they often offer exclusive early access to sales or special discounts.
Additionally, check online reviews or consumer reports to determine which products truly provide value for their price. UFC-Que Choisir, for example, regularly publishes reports on electronics and appliances, crucial when determining where to allocate your budget.
2. Set a Budget and Stick to It
One of the most common pitfalls of Black Friday shopping is overspending. In the excitement of deals, it’s easy to purchase items impulsively. To avoid this, establish a clear and realistic budget based on your list of desired products and stick to it strictly. Here are a few strategies to help manage your finances:
- Prioritize Your List: Rank your desired purchases to ensure you spend your money on items that matter most.
- Use Cash or a Budgeting App: If you’re worried about overspending, consider using cash or a budgeting app that limits your expenditures for the day.
- Consider Total Costs: Don’t just look at discounts; factor in any hidden costs such as shipping fees or taxes that could affect your final expenditure.
By following a strategic budgeting plan, you can avoid buyer’s remorse and ensure you get the best value for your money.

3. Prepare for Online Shopping and In-Store Experience
With the digital shift in shopping, many consumers prefer to shop online during Black Friday. However, many shoppers still enjoy the atmosphere of physical stores. Regardless of your preference, preparation is key:
- For Online Shopping: Make sure to create accounts with your preferred retailers in advance and save your payment information. This will save you precious time during checkout. Also, keep a tab open for each retailer’s website to quickly compare prices.
- For In-Store Shopping: Identify store opening times as they often vary. Arrive early to avoid long lines and limited stock. It's helpful to have a clear route planned if you're shopping at multiple stores.
Remember, whether online or in-store, patience is essential. Sales often fluctuate throughout the day, so be prepared for potential delays. Consider using mobile apps that monitor price changes, alerting you to the best deals.

5. Leverage Loyalty Programs and Credit Cards
Many retailers offer loyalty programs that can provide you with significant benefits during Black Friday shopping. If you have loyalty points saved, this is the perfect time to redeem them and save extra cash. Some stores may enable you to earn additional points or discounts on your Black Friday purchases, increasing your value.
Moreover, if you plan to shop with a credit card, check if your card offers cashback or rewards points for purchases made during shopping events. This bonus can add to your savings, making your strategy even more effective. Be cautious, however—ensure you can pay off your card to avoid interest charges that may negate your savings.
